2/2/21
Placing and Open Offer to raise up to GBP11 million
Commenting on the Fundraising, Huw Jones, CEO of Evgen Pharma plc, said:
"This heavily oversubscribed fundraising is transformative for us and allows us to accelerate both our future clinical and current pre-clinical work dramatically, together with expanding our senior management team to support our growth. We are very pleased with recent progress of our work on SFX-01 and are most grateful for the support shown in this placing by existing shareholders. The Placing also brings a number of new, high quality shareholders to our register and we offer a warm welcome to them as we accelerate our progress in a range of cancers and acute respiratory distress."
26/4/21
Appointment of Chief Medical Officer
Dr Huw Jones CEO of Evgen commented: "We are delighted to have someone of Glen's experience and knowledge join our team. As we progress further with our clinical programmes, Glen's depth of understanding in the fields where we are active will be invaluable. Glen will also be a key member of the team involved in leveraging our relationships with our many partners. His unique skillset has seen him take responsibility for a number of large, complex projects and he has published over 50 academic papers on various cancers."
22/3/21
Appointment of Chief Business Officer
Dr Huw Jones CEO of Evgen commented: "We are delighted to appoint Helen to a key senior role within the Company as we increase our focus on potential partnering activities for SFX-01. Helen will also have a key role within the team in providing a commercial focus on our indication selection, horizon scanning and competitor intelligence activities."
